This document describes the five operational levels of planning: 1) Plan, which establishes political guidelines and priorities; 2) Program, which is a series of tasks aimed at achieving an important outcome; 3) Project, which is a set of activities to meet needs; 4) Activity, which consists of sequential actions to achieve the goals of a project; and 5) Task, which is the most concrete action to carry out an activity.
